Medication Management Methods
While handling daily activities and wellness tracking, effective drug management is fundamental for people getting home care. Caregivers play an important role in arranging and providing drugs to ensure adherence to prescribed routines. Utilizing tablet coordinators can streamline the process, allowing caregivers to easily track dosages and schedules. Regular communication with doctor is essential for resolving any type of worries or modifications in medicines. Furthermore, caregivers must preserve a detailed medication log, recording dosages and times administered, which can help stop errors. Informing customers concerning their medications promotes understanding and conformity. By executing these techniques, caregivers can significantly contribute to the general wellness and health of their liked ones, minimizing the danger of medication-related complications.

What Is the Typical Cost of Home Care Services?
The average cost of home care solutions varies widely, usually varying from $20 to $50 per hour, depending on area, solution kind, and caregiver credentials, affecting families' choices pertaining to long-term care services for their enjoyed ones.
